You will need:
Intel Mac
Newest firmware (1.01?)
Boot Camp Download
Mac Driver CD (from Boot Camp download)
Full non-upgrade version of Windows XP Home or Pro w/ SP2
The cheapest way to get a full version of XP is an OEM from somewhere like Newegg. Must be a full version and must be SP2 -
So if my XP OS doesn't have SP2, I can't just update and download it?
-
No. It HAS to all be on one disc. You may be able to slipstream it, but i am not sure.
